xml地图|网站地图|网站标签 [设为首页] [加入收藏]

智能家电

当前位置:美高梅游戏网站 > 智能家电 > python初级 1 数据类型和变量

python初级 1 数据类型和变量

来源:http://www.gd-chuangmei.com 作者:美高梅游戏网站 时间:2019-09-05 09:02

import types
type(x) is types.IntType # 判断是否int 类型
type(x) is types.StringType #是否string类型
.........

一、整数(int)

例:  0 1 2 3 -1 -2 –3

In [31]: print(type(0))

<class 'int'>

In [32]: print(type(1))

<class 'int'>

In [33]: print(type(2))

<class 'int'>

In [34]: print(type(3))

<class 'int'>

In [35]: print(type(-1))

<class 'int'>

In [36]: print(type(-2))

<class 'int'>

In [37]: print(type(-3))

<class 'int'>

 

二、浮点数(小数)(float)

例:0.0 0.3  15.5 1.0 –1.45

In [39]: print(type(0.0))

<class 'float'>

In [40]: print(type(0.3))

<class 'float'>

In [41]: print(type(15.6))

<class 'float'>

In [42]: print(type(1.0))

<class 'float'>

In [43]: print(type(-1.45))

<class 'float'>

 


三、字符串(str)

指的是””或是’’里面的内容

例:'2a' "33" "ab'cd"

In [44]: print(type('2a'))

<class 'str'>

In [45]: print(type("33"))

<class 'str'>

In [46]: print(type("ab'cd"))

<class 'str'>

In [48]: print("2a")

2a

In [49]: print("33")

33

In [50]: print("ab'cd")

ab'cd

如果想表示’或是”时,需要采用转义符, 如果需要表示时,在外面加上转义符

例:"I'm a boy"  "say "hello world""  "print \"

In [51]: print("I'm a boy")

I'm a boy

In [52]: print("say "hello world"")

say "hello world"

In [53]: print("print \")

print 

 

超级恶心的模式,不用记住types.StringType

四、布尔值(bool)

例:True, False

In [56]: print(type(True))

<class 'bool'>

In [57]: print(type(False))

<class 'bool'>

本文由美高梅游戏网站发布于智能家电,转载请注明出处:python初级 1 数据类型和变量

关键词:

上一篇:没有了

下一篇:没有了